Paris FC vs. OGC Nice


Game context
Paris FC enters the early Ligue 1 fixture as slight home favorites against OGC Nice, with trader consensus reflecting the hosts’ edge at Stade Jean-Bouin and a recent 1-0 H2H win in March 2026. Paris FC benefits from familiarity in the capital and a solid mid-table finish the prior campaign, though key absences including Nhoa Sangui and Jonathan Ikoné limit depth. Nice, rebuilding after a relegation-playoff escape and under new manager Olivier Pantaloni, faces multiple absences such as Morgan Sanson and long-term injured Laurent Abergel, alongside limited pre-season rhythm. The elevated draw probability aligns with both sides’ typical early-season caution and comparable squad quality after one round of results, while Nice’s away form and transitional setup cap their implied win chance.
